How Modern Dishwashers Have Evolved
Dishwashers today use significantly less water and energy than models from 10–20 years ago. Improvements in pump design, spray arm engineering, filtration systems, and electronic controls have transformed cleaning efficiency.
Key advancements include:
- Multiple Spray Arm Systems — Targeted spray zones improve cleaning coverage.
- Soil Sensors — Adjust cycle time based on how dirty the load is.
- High-Efficiency Wash Pumps — Deliver strong pressure while using less water.
- Condensation & Heated Dry Systems — Improve drying performance.
- Smart Diagnostics & Wi-Fi Connectivity — Provide maintenance alerts and error codes.
- Stainless Steel Tubs — Improve heat retention and durability.
While these innovations increase convenience and efficiency, they also increase the importance of preventative maintenance.

Essential Dishwasher Maintenance Checklist
1. Clean the Filter Regularly
Most modern dishwashers have removable filters that trap food debris. Cleaning them monthly prevents clogs and wash pump strain.
2. Inspect and Clean Spray Arms
Clogged spray arm holes reduce cleaning effectiveness. Remove and rinse periodically to maintain strong water flow.
3. Check the Door Gasket
The rubber door seal prevents leaks. Wipe it clean regularly and inspect for cracks or tears.
4. Run a Cleaning Cycle
Use a dishwasher cleaner or vinegar cycle monthly to remove detergent buildup, grease, and mineral deposits.
5. Inspect the Drain Hose
A kinked or partially clogged drain hose can cause standing water or incomplete draining.
Common Dishwasher Parts That Wear Out
- Wash Pump Motor Assembly — Circulates water through spray arms.
- Drain Pump — Removes wastewater at the end of each cycle.
- Heating Element — Aids in drying and sanitization cycles.
- Water Inlet Valve — Controls water flow into the unit.
- Door Latch & Switch — Ensures safe operation.
- Float Switch — Prevents overfilling.
- Main Control Board — Coordinates all electronic functions.

Warning Signs of Potential Dishwasher Failure
- Dishes remain dirty after a cycle
- Standing water at the bottom of the tub
- Unusual grinding or humming noises
- Leaking from the front or bottom
- Error codes on the control panel
- Drying performance declines
Addressing these symptoms early can prevent more extensive internal damage.

How Long Should a Dishwasher Last?
With proper maintenance and quality OEM replacement parts, many modern dishwashers can operate efficiently for 10–15 years. Routine cleaning and early replacement of high-wear components dramatically improve reliability.
